Production of Mite-Pathogenic Akanthomyces attenuatus JEF-147 Blastospores in Flask and Bioreactor Conditions
Mite-pathogenic Akanthomyces attenuatus JEF-147 was liquid-cultured to produce blastospores as an active ingredient of formulations, which is more practical and cost-effective method than currently used solid cultures although stress resistance remains a challenge.
